Uniquely styled, these shower curtain hooks will add polish to your bath decor. A set of 12 chrome hooks, designed with a decorative ball at the end, glide easily on the rod and provide an easy way to hang shower curtains. Rings wipe clean by hand. Imported. 3-1/4L".

Summary: Great design. Chrome fails though. 2010-02-16
Comment: Great design. They slide well and don't tend to come off the rod. Nor are they hard on shower curtains. However, with a stainless steel curtain rod, the chrome wore off and they rusted like crazy and caused the stainless curtain rod to accumulate surface rust spots too, as water deposited rust on the bottom surface of it. I had to use coarse stainless steel wool to remove it. I'll upload a picture to demonstrate what a year or two of use resulted in: rust! Granted, I often use my bathroom as a sauna, and these are the first hooks I've that lasted long enough for the chrome to wear off. I'll get some stainless ones instead.
